Output 66e074c33fc9cada7ce25c3772164d93e85ea951e02ba8ffab9b511144166f33:6

value
3130532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8db9cd6711281ff8611b68f4ac12e63cd87af68 OP_EQUAL
address
3NvFn178rghRiBUYGL3bL9gjTw1TYotdXm
transaction
66e074c33fc9cada7ce25c3772164d93e85ea951e02ba8ffab9b511144166f33
confirmations
234756
spent
true